Shane Long will not play for the national team of Ireland in the first match of playoffs for the European Champinships against B&H in Zenica.
The striker of Southampton, who scored a winning goal for the victory against Germany last month, stayed in his club in order to recover from foot injury.
However, the Irish still hope that this player might play in the rematch in Dublin on Monday.
“Earlier we have said that we will know more in the next 48 hours. We will have an even more precise view of his injury in the coming hours. He is constantly making progress”, said the coach of Ireland Martin O’Neill.
The first match between B&H and Ireland is to be played on Friday in Zenica, starting from 8:45 p.m.
